    Lost Keys

    Keys that are stolen or lost could be a major issue. It is relatively simple to replace a Mazda Key for older models by using regular keys made of metal. However, newer models need special programmable computers chips that can only be made by a dealer or locksmith.

    You'll need to start by getting the VIN number for your vehicle. This information is available on the dashboard of your car, on your insurance card or on the vehicle's documents. Make sure you write down the details so that you can give it to the locksmith or dealership.

    You will require an extra key that works. Put the key into the slot and turn the ignition on. Take the key out after five seconds, and then switch the ignition to OFF. Repeat the procedure for the second key. After both keys are placed in the car, the new computer chip will pair with your car.

    If you have lost the keys to your car and do not have spare keys, you'll need to take your vehicle to an auto dealer. You will then need to show proof of ownership and pay for an alternative key. You might need to wait a few days for the dealer to order and match a replacement key with your car. You can save money and time by having a locksmith replace your key, instead of going to the dealer.

    Ignition Cylinder Replacement

    The ignition cylinder is a component of your Mazda that allows you to start the car by using a key. If you're having trouble getting it to turn over or you are unable to insert the key into the switch, the ignition cylinder might need to be replaced.

    The ignition cylinders fail more frequently than keys which last longer. You don't have to follow an exact maintenance schedule however, keeping your keys clean will ensure it lasts longer.

    To replace the ignition cylinder, first remove any trim and covers that are blocking the way. Based on the model you have this could involve removing the steering wheel cover or removing wiper and accessory switches. Then make use of a screwdriver, or socket wrench to push the release tab on the cylinder. This will free the cylinder from its switch and allow it to slide out.

    Once the cylinder is out and replaced, you can install the new one by connecting it to the wires, tightening two screws on top, and replacing the cover of the switch. Reconnect the battery and ensure that the new cylinder can insert or remove keys. Connect the battery, then repeat the process three to five times more. Then try to start your vehicle to ensure everything is working correctly.

    Transponder Chip Replacement

    If you have a Mazda key fob or a smart key, it is likely that your vehicle has a transponder chip in it. This tiny piece of technology, which is in essence an electronic micro-motherboard, transmits a signal to the immobilizer in your car when placed in the ignition.

    Keys are great to protect yourself because they prevent other people from opening your car. They make sure that only you have the ability to start it. This is why you need to be careful to make sure that your keys don't be stolen or lost.
